Easy to install semi-permanent shower unit.
Simply fix diverter to existing bath taps - no plumbing is required. (Designed for use on bath filler taps)
Water can then be diverted between the bath and shower by simply moving the lever backwards and forwards.

Cheap and cheerful!
Pros: Value for money.
Cons: Difficult to make watertight.
It is definitely value for money and is a great alternative to a permanent mixer/shower, as we are not allowed to fit anything to our bath in this rented flat. The bath mixer works brilliantly and the water does not leak out when running a bath. However when we switch it to shower, some water leaks out from the mixer, although we did our best to tighten the jubilee clips. We plan to use plumber's tape to see if it helps rectify this issue, after seeing an another reviewer's comment.
